Indiana students who sued the Department of Homeland Security for revoking their visa status have had their visas restored, the Indiana ACLU confirmed Tuesday.
-
The American Civil Liberties Union of Indiana is suing the federal government for revoking the international student status of seven people at universities in Indiana "without explanation."
